- Qweak Compton electron detector electronics
- modified board from TRIUMF liquid Xenon project
- tests at JLAB showed noise and interchannel correlations
- crosstalk virtually eliminated in V3
- gain variation (trace routing - predictable) could be improved
- S/N ratio of final boards
- gains - 100mV/fC
- 8000 e-, noise as low as 100 e- per channel with calibration input
- diamond efficiency strip by strip different - some channels have very low numbers of electrons
- Kapton cables added capacitance
- single-channel prototype board - ask Jeff Martin - test single channels
